Responsibilities

  • Promote the mission, vision, and values of the organization.
  • Administer radiation therapy treatments to patients under direct supervision.
  • Enter data into computer and set controls to operate and adjust equipment and regulate dosage.
  • Review prescription, diagnosis, patient chart and identification.
  • Position patients for treatment with accuracy according to prescription.
  • Maintain accuracy in positioning the beam of radiation to correspond with the designated tumor volume and accurately delivering the prescribed dose.
  • Follow principles of radiation protection for patient, self, and others.
  • Observe and reassure patients during treatment and report unusual reactions to physician or turn equipment off if unexpected adverse reactions occur.
  • Check for side effects such as skin irritation, nausea, and hair loss to assess patients' reaction to treatment.
  • Educate, prepare, and reassure patients and their families by answering questions, providing physical assistance, and reinforcing physicians' advice regarding treatment reactions and post-treatment care.
  • Maintain records, reports and files as required, including such information as radiation dosages, equipment settings, patients' reactions, and participates in appropriate quality assurance practices.
  • Conduct treatment sessions independently or in a team environment, in accordance with the long-term treatment plan and under the general direction of the patient's physician.
  • Check radiation therapy equipment to ensure proper operation.
  • Participates in clinical instruction of newly hired therapists.
  • Accurately cuts blocks, when applicable.
  • Accurately makes custom molds.
  • Calculate actual treatment dosages delivered during each session.
  • Assists in maintaining patient appointment schedule and submitting correct billing information.
  • Maintains clean, safe, and organized work environment.
